World History


Book Description
Longman Reference Guides, written by examiners, provide an easy-to-use, alphabetical listing of the vital points for each GCSE subject. They can be used for quick reference throughout the GCSE course, they cover all those ideas, terms, definitions and diagrams that are unfamiliar to students.
